通知:この項目にはレガシー ドキュメントがありません。そのため、現在のドキュメントが表示されています。
Apple Push Notification service (APNs) は、サードパーティのアプリケーション開発者がAppleデバイスにインストールされたアプリケーションに通知データを送信できるようにするプラットフォーム通知サービスです。APNsを使用するiOSアプリケーションには証明書が必要です。このセクションでは、アプリケーション用のAPNs証明書を生成する方法について説明します。
キーチェーンから証明書署名要求 (CSR) を作成する
1. キーチェーンアクセスを開き、macOSデバイスの証明書アシスタントに移動します。
2. 証明書署名要求を認証局に発行を選択します。このオプションを選択すると、証明書アシスタントに移動します。
3. 要求は » ディスクに保存を選択し、以下に示すようにメールアドレスは空白のままにします。続けるをクリックしてファイルを保存します。
アカウントからAPNs証明書をダウンロードする
1. Apple Developer Websiteにログインし、メンバーセンターに移動して、証明書、IDとプロファイルを選択します。
2. 証明書の横にある+アイコンをクリックします。
3. ここで、Apple Push Notification service SSL (Sandbox & Production)を選択し、続けるをクリックして、証明書を作成したいApp IDを選択する必要があります。
4. 最初のステップで作成したCSRファイルをアップロードし、生成した証明書をダウンロードしてから、続行をクリックします。
.cerファイルを.p12証明書に変換する
1. ダウンロードした.cerファイルを開きます。キーチェーンアクセスで開かれます。
2. キーチェーンアクセスから、Apple Push Services証明書を選択し、次に移動します。
ファイル » アイテムをエクスポート » ファイル形式を.p12として選択 » 保存。
ファイルにパスワードを入力し、後でPushEngageダッシュボードで必要になるため、安全な場所に保存してください。
PushEngageダッシュボードに.p12証明書をアップロードする
これで、証明書をPushEngageダッシュボードにアップロードし、ダブルクリックできます。Entitlementファイルがアプリケーションに作成され、アプリケーションはAPNsサーバーと通信できるようになります。
PushEngageダッシュボードで、サイト設定 » インストールに移動します。
iOSセットアップタブを選択し、ここにp12証明書の詳細を入力します。
これで、アプリプッシュ通知のiOSセットアップを完了する準備ができました。
問題が発生した場合は、ここをクリックして お問い合わせ ください。サポートチームがお手伝いします。